I've already filed my 2019 return, turbotax automatically applied the retirement saving's credit to my return, i contributed $1,609 to my 401k, is that all i need to do?

Yes.  If you entered the W-2 exactly as it appeared then it showed your 401k contribution and applied the saver's credit.  You do enter anything else about the 401k unless you take money out of that (and you do not want to do that before you are 59 1/2  at least)
